Watching Jason Scott right now, never heard of the guy, but he is one of the Archive Org team members so it seems.
 
http://www.youtube.com/watch?v=-2ZTmuX3cog
 
Quite interesting what he has to tell us really. Most of us have been on the web for quite some time, and many of us have seen many sites go belly up. So the question is do we throw it away like rubbish? Like junk? Deleted into the digital oblivion? Or is it as Jason thinks "history" and is deleting these services "destroying history"?  Most of us think as Google as the ultimate digital archive but apparently it ain't. So that's where the Archive.org https://archive.org/ steps in.
When for instance Geocities got deleted they downloaded *all of its contents* and posted it on the Pirate Bay (650 Gig, second largest torrent ever).
Intriguing really.
